Press Pack IGBTs Product Landscape
The Press Pack IGBT product landscape is defined by continuous innovation focused on enhancing performance, reliability, and integration. Manufacturers are developing Press Pack IGBT modules with higher voltage ratings, exceeding 4.5kV, to meet the demands of next-generation power systems. Innovations include improved thermal management designs, such as advanced base plate technologies and direct liquid cooling interfaces, to dissipate heat more effectively, enabling higher power density and extended operational life. Furthermore, there is a growing trend towards integrated solutions, combining Press Pack IGBT chips with advanced gate driver circuits and protection features within a single module, simplifying system design and reducing overall footprint. Unique selling propositions often revolve around ultra-low switching and conduction losses, exceptional short-circuit capability, and robust packaging for harsh industrial environments. These technological advancements are critical for the efficient and reliable operation of high-power applications.
Key Drivers, Barriers & Challenges in Press Pack IGBTs
Key Drivers:
- Electrification Momentum: The global shift towards electric vehicles, renewable energy integration (HVDC, FACTS), and industrial automation is the primary growth engine.
- Energy Efficiency Mandates: Increasing pressure from governments and industries to reduce energy consumption drives demand for high-efficiency power semiconductor solutions.
- Technological Advancements: Continuous improvements in IGBT technology, such as higher power density, reduced losses, and enhanced reliability, make them more attractive.
- Infrastructure Development: Significant investments in power grids, high-speed rail, and industrial modernization globally.
Barriers & Challenges:
- High Development Costs: R&D and manufacturing of advanced Press Pack IGBTs require substantial capital investment.
- Supply Chain Volatility: Geopolitical factors and material shortages can impact the availability and cost of raw materials and components.
- Competition from WBG Technologies: While silicon IGBTs remain dominant in many areas, SiC and GaN technologies are emerging as potent competitors in specific applications, offering superior performance characteristics.
- Technical Expertise: The complex nature of designing and implementing high-power Press Pack IGBT systems requires specialized engineering knowledge.
- Lead Times: Long lead times for specialized Press Pack IGBT modules can pose challenges for manufacturers with tight production schedules.
